Abstract

Ultraviolet germicidal lamps are an important tool for disinfecting premises in medical institutions. However, if these lamps do not work properly or do not meet standards, the effectiveness of disinfection may decrease, which creates risks to the health of patients and medical personnel. Therefore, it is critically important to have tools for monitoring the condition of the lamps and their suitability for use. This determines the need to develop a specialized service that can assess the suitability of the lamps using data collected using radiometers and ensure the effective and safe use of ultraviolet germicidal lamps. The purpose of the work is to develop a service for managing and analyzing the condition of ultraviolet lamps in medical institutions, ensuring compliance with standards, and creating a convenient tool for monitoring and managing measurement data. The work identifies the main functional capabilities of the service, describes the process of collecting and processing data from radiometers, as well as the algorithm for determining the suitability of ultraviolet lamps. The choice of system architecture, including the client and server parts, is justified. The database structure, user interface design, and implementation of the main algorithms for calculating the suitability of lamps are described. A detailed analysis of the functionality of dashboards for visualization of measurement analytics is provided. The results of software testing are also presented.
